## Building Access — Spares Room (Hullbrook Annex)

Contractors: the spare hardware room is down the east corridor on the ground floor, third door on the left. Sign in at the front desk first and grab a visitor lanyard. Anything you take out, jot it in the blue logbook — yes, even the little stuff. The door self-locks, so don't wedge it. To get in, punch in the code below.

staff pass of hagug-taguf = bdg-HJ-9

## Handover — Scanline barcode integration (from R. Vass to T. Okoye)

The Scanline service decodes barcodes from the Cartwheel POS units and validates payloads against the product registry. Input sanitization happens before the decode step; malformed GS1 strings are rejected and logged, never forwarded. Rate limiting is enforced per device token. Note that the staging validator was relaxed during the pilot and must be tightened before the audit. For your review, the effective configuration as deployed to production reads as follows.

deployment values, bawig-kawip:
ISTAEL_LOG_LEVEL=error
ISTAEL_METRICS_HOST=metrics.istael.tolvaqsys.internal
ISTAEL_POOL_SIZE=16

Subject: Read-replica lag alarm — Quillhaven 4.2 release review

Team, during final checks for the Quillhaven 4.2 rollout, the replica-lag alarm on the Thornfield cluster fired twice, both times under the 90-second threshold we agreed with the audit group. I have attached the alarm history and confirmed no stale reads reached the billing path. No credentials or queries left the monitored boundary. For traceability, the reviewer should verify the signed artifact against the value recorded below.

build token for tawif-bahip: htk31_68bba16e1afabfef4ecc69408c06f16

The bot itself is healthy; the issue is that its webhook subscription was re-registered against the staging event bus, so production deploy events never reach it. If a customer reports silence from the bot, first confirm which bus their workspace is bound to before escalating. Re-pointing the subscription resolves it within a minute. When filing an escalation, include the gateway trace token shown below.

session token of kahog-bahif = htk9_f63daec35